Recovery will depend on how deep the break is into the stem. If it is a serious break, then the leaf immediately above the break will die back first, although not immediately. If that happens, then it is probably best to propagate the upper portion before all of it gradually dies.

I agree with Ken that for now, it is best to leave it as is. Any soft material wrapped around the break should be sufficient to support it until it completely heals.
